Hey seo wizards,

I need a bit of advice... Basically, I purchased my desired domain when the .me extension went for sale ( http://MuayThai.me ), and built a website (as best as I could) around the domain.
What I am aiming for, really, is to get the site listed on page one of the google rankings for my desired keywords - muay thai. In case you don't know, muay thai is Thai Boxing, a popular martial art primarily known for being the favorite choice of mma fighters for a stand-up martial art.

There is obviously some stiff competition for these keywords, with some well-established 10 y/o sites featuring on the first page of google...

I've tried as best as I could to do some seo on my site ; I've listed it with the main directories; i've written a couple of articles and tried to get some links to the site ; and I've even advertised it through facebook for 20 days or so...

Currently, two months after it went online, the site is getting a mere 30 visitors a day despite my best efforts (well, I work full time, so I cannot devote all that much time to it). It is nowhere to be seen on the google rankings for 'muay thai'.

I know it's early days, but I am getting a little discouraged after all these efforts, and I am also a little lost as to what my best course of action is now...

Given that, as I said, my time is somewhat limited, what would you advise me my best course of action is?
Should I keep advertising on facebook ($5 a day will bring me around 300 visitors) in the hope I end up making that money back later. Should I just keep on trying to get links, publishing articles... etc.

Basically, has anyone got similar experiences? What sort of effort will it take to get to page 1 of the rankings, and to hope for decent revenue through consistent traffic (the site is only monetised through adsense and referrals)? Do you think, also, I can make a reasonable second income through this type of site?

Any help/advice/suggestions you could offer would be extremely welcome!

Keyword research

Do some research on some other muay thai phrases that are well searched.

muay thai training -one example- adwords tool say about 6600 searches per month in the USA.

adwords.google.com/select/KeywordToolExternal

Build your backlink strategy around these phrases and MAYBE you'll see some traffic growth in a few months.

Also how are you going to make money off the site? Considerr that when you build a strategy (ie custom muay thti shorts well I'd build a strategy around muay that phrase 4400 searches a month in the USA).

Honestly you ain't going to be ranking for muay that anytime soon but hopefully you can rank on some other phrases in a few months.
